Output ec130ac2857a07acedae09b6250d32e4a58a61d64af1004334450ac4e5f5c422:3
- value
- 58593889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 09fa07cb8e8bef78548afc970b44cf685f194c63 OP_EQUAL
- address
- M8ouqaQrDUZRend3GxtcvYerUjiuJWmqmM
- transaction
- ec130ac2857a07acedae09b6250d32e4a58a61d64af1004334450ac4e5f5c422
- spent
- true